Mobile Web Design: Be Swift About It! [Accessibility]

The Internet and the personal computer have played a big role in bringing us all together, but still a large portion of people are being left out due to the high cost of a PC. The mobile phone is changing this, allowing citizens everywhere to access the Internet, turning the planet into a truly global village where everyone can communicate with each other. Whether it’s teenagers in South London, families in Buenos Aires, or businessmen in Kampala, computer users across the globe can now obtain information via the Internet on their mobile phones.

This might even be more exciting than the One Laptop per Child project. Now, more than ever, knowledge can be accessible to all.
